This program is for students who have had some experience in watercolor. Prior Continuing Watercolor students are welcome (all projects will be new). We will focus on the essential techniques of watercolor to take your painting skills to the next level. There will be a different project each week focusing on a particular technique, including seeing values clearly, becoming comfortable with the water to pigment ratios, color mixing, laying down nice graded washes, soft edge control, and understanding form to give your paintings a 3-dimensional feel. All the projects are demonstrated step-by-step and a video of each class is provided afterwards for review. Projects include simple landscapes, seascapes, flowers, birds, still-life fruit and vegetables. A materials list can be found here.

Instructor


Sally Meding PhD has been painting in watercolor for 32 years and teaching adults for 20 years. She is a signature member of the New England, South Western and Rhode Island Watercolor Societies and has received awards for her work from all 3 societies. She is published in "Confident Color" by Nita Leland and several magazines. Her work can be viewed here: www.instagram.com/sallymedingart.
